Assessing Your Home's Solar Prospective



Prior to diving right into solar panel setup, you should examine your home's solar possibility. Begin by checking your roof's positioning and slope; south-facing roof coverings usually record one of the most sunshine.



Seek any kind of blockages, like trees or tall buildings, that could cast darkness on your panels. These can substantially lower energy manufacturing. Consider your local climate also; warm locations generate much better results than constantly cloudy areas.

Panel Effectiveness Rankings



As you discover the world of solar panels, understanding panel effectiveness scores is essential for making an educated decision. These scores suggest exactly how properly a panel transforms sunlight into useful electricity. The greater the efficiency, the more energy you'll produce from a smaller space. Most residential panels vary from 15% to 22% performance.

When choosing your panels, consider your energy requirements and readily available roof covering space. If you have restricted room, opting for higher-efficiency panels could be helpful. However, if you have adequate roofing system location, lower-efficiency panels could be adequate.

Visual Considerations



While capability is critical, appearances shouldn't be neglected when picking solar panels for your home. You desire panels that not only job properly yet also match your home's design.

Consider the shade and size of the solar panels; black panels commonly blend perfectly with dark roofs, while blue panels might stand out much more. Consider choices like building-integrated photovoltaics (BIPV) that replace traditional roofing materials, using a streamlined appearance.

You can additionally check out solar shingles, which resemble common roofing and can boost visual charm. Do not neglect to evaluate the design and placement of the panels to make the most of both effectiveness and visual consistency.
